WebFailure to yield may be the actual and proximate cause of a crash. A person who is hurt by another driver's failure to yield can sue for compensatory damages. The types of damages may be both economic and noneconomic. They can include medical bills, lost income, out-of-pocket expenses, household services, vocational rehabilitation ... WebObedience to stop signs. Every driver of a vehicle approaching a stop sign shall stop before entering the crosswalk on the near side of the intersection. In the event there is no crosswalk, the driver shall stop at a clearly marked stop line, but if none, then at the point nearest the intersecting highway where the driver has a view of ...
